Output 189039f09f432e9184e1af841d6e0d20b231524e302e5fb2d6a9a0af70cd0294:17

value
4623389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e20129861d816a47cb5e9bc64d0967110826ff09 OP_EQUAL
address
3NJ22eaSGWn8wb4c22sRNa93WSp6C9mz7C
transaction
189039f09f432e9184e1af841d6e0d20b231524e302e5fb2d6a9a0af70cd0294
spent
true